My first experience with snow was in Tahlequah, Oklahoma. My immediate family members and I were still trying to adjust to staying in Oklahoma and the people there. Because, we moved from Los Angeles, California at the time. So, it was a new thing for me and my siblings. In Los Angeles, I only participated in class discussions about snow. So, it was a new experience for me in Oklahoma. I thought it was beautiful and fun to play with at first. Once hardship and family struggles came into the picture, I started to hate the snow because my family and I ended up having to walk in the snow for miles each day. My favorite thing to do in the snow is to watch it melt.
